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Age above 18 Years, voluntary participation and signature of the informed consent

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Pain in the area of the neck, jaw or face within the last 3 months, Value of > 8% in the Neck Disability Index, Trauma in the neck, jaw or facial region, Scars in the regions of measurement, Tumor disease, Inflammation of the orofacial region, neurological diseases (Parkinson's, dementia, stroke with effects on the face), Pregnancy, not a sufficient understanding of the German language, pronounced beard growth in the cheek/upper lip/lower jaw area.

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Recording of the 2 point discrimination threshold at 6 measuring points in the face (3x left/right) of tester 1 at the beginning of the study Recording of the 2 point discrimination threshold at 6 measuring points in the face (3x left/right) of tester 2 (for checking the inter-tester reliability) - 15 minutes after the first test Recording of the 2 point discrimination threshold at 6 measuring points in the face (3x left/right) again from tester 1 to 2 further test times (at intervals of 1 week each) (for checking the intra-tester-relaibility) Recording the threshold values with a slide gauge

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
age, high, weight, sex, Neck Disability Index Questionnaire, Questionnaire for checking inclusion and exclusion criteria
